Transaction 3b5256633afc04ed1a1a34bbcef9119f123215715459b9b75d7437c626efd365
1 Input
2 Outputs
- 3b5256633afc04ed1a1a34bbcef9119f123215715459b9b75d7437c626efd365:0
- 3b5256633afc04ed1a1a34bbcef9119f123215715459b9b75d7437c626efd365:1
value 4595312
address 1FWBKx5LNLeQiGQagk2s86yg7ZFvZ7THgE
value 21891307969
address 1NxVsp3dGNimjLQG1bRmMPKgUgGyYK5GoJ